Naperville, Illinois Overview

Naperville ranks #1 of 20 cities in Illinois, earning a A+ grade with a composite score of 68.0/100. The city stands out in Fiscal Health (97/100) and Safety (96/100), placing it among the state’s strongest performers across the metrics we track.

Income & Employment in Naperville

Naperville’s median household income of $152,181 is 94% above the Illinois median of $78,304, and its 4.2% unemployment rate undercuts the state’s 4.6%. That economic strength is drawing residents β€” the population grew 1.3% recently.

Safety in Naperville

Naperville’s violent crime rate of 65.9 per 100,000 is well below both the Illinois rate of 393 and national norms, making safety one of the city’s defining features. The property crime rate is 871.5 per 100,000.

Cost of Living in Naperville

Naperville has a cost of living index of 102.6 (where 100 equals the national average), slightly above the national benchmark. The median home value is $509,900. Median monthly rent is $1,852. Renters spend 14.6% of income on rent, well within the 30% affordability guideline.

Health & Wellness in Naperville

Naperville’s adult obesity rate of 27.9% is below the national average, contributing to stronger health outcomes. The diabetes prevalence rate is 8.7%. Residents average 12.3 poor mental health days per month. Illinois ranks #21 nationally for overall health.

Education & Schools in Naperville

The student-teacher ratio is 14.3:1. Local districts invest $20,275 per student, well above the national median. The city has 40 public schools serving 28,733 students. School data is sourced from the NCES Common Core of Data and EDFacts.

Climate & Commute in Naperville

The annual average temperature in Naperville is 52.3Β°F. Summers average 71.9Β°F. Winters average 33.6Β°F. Annual precipitation is 44.5 inches. 23.5% of workers in Naperville work from home, well above the national average.
